Гость
Целевая тема:
Создать новую тему:
Автор:
Форумы / Caché, Ensemble, DeepSee, MiniM, IRIS, GT.M [игнор отключен] [закрыт для гостей] / экспорт-импорт отдельных методов, свойств / 6 сообщений из 6, страница 1 из 1
29.01.2010, 18:37
    #36439506
u78
u78
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
экспорт-импорт отдельных методов, свойств
Сделал csp страничку для экспорта и импорта отдельных свойств и методов классов.

На страничке вверху представлены контролы для экспорта (в левой верхней табличке все классы текущего namespace) в двух средних табличках методы и свойства выбранного класса (не наследованные а именно "родные"), что бы отобрать элементы для экспорта, надо выделить (можно несколько, удерживая shift или ctrl) нужные методы (свойства) и нажать кнопку [ >> ] тогда они попадают в две крайних правых таблички.

Внизу кнопка "экспорт", по кнопке генерируется xml файл (куда он ляжет - указывает самый верхний контрол (Имя файла куда будут выгружены методы).


Ниже поле для загрузки xml файла. Формат xml мой собственный, то есть тот который экспортируется этой же csp.

Одно плохо - работает только в IE (и то у меня 6.0 может в других и не заработает).

http://cachemethodsexport.googlecode.com/files/Methods.csp
Я выложил на code.google.com это площадка для совместной работы над проектами. Я буду рад если кто то из вас внесёт свои изменения и дополнения. Например заставит её работать во всех других браузерах.
...
Рейтинг: 0 / 0
29.01.2010, 18:41
    #36439515
u78
u78
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
экспорт-импорт отдельных методов, свойств
u78,

по ходу дела я что то напутал, я положил файл в раздел Downloads а как его подправить и сам не знаю, если кто то знает как обращаться с этим гугл кодом, подскажите пожалуйста.

вот ссылка собственно на проект
http://code.google.com/p/cachemethodsexport/
...
Рейтинг: 0 / 0
29.01.2010, 21:07
    #36439656
krvsa
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
экспорт-импорт отдельных методов, свойств
u78Сделал csp страничку ...
Оформление кода прямо в "лучших" традициях МСМ...

u78Одно плохо - работает только в IE (и то у меня 6.0 может в других и не заработает).
А чего не работает-то?
...
Рейтинг: 0 / 0
29.01.2010, 23:12
    #36439734
doublefint
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
экспорт-импорт отдельных методов, свойств
U78, оно Вам точно надо? Потому что легче написать заново, чем дорабатывать "это". У каждой задачи как минимум три способа решения. Чем Вас стандартный способ не устраивает? Класс подразумевает инкапсуляцию данных и логики, а Вы его хотите порезать на версионные кусочки (особенно вырубает экспорт-импорт свойств!!!). А как потом собирать будете? Зачем Вам тогда классы? Однозначно изобретение велосипеда. С другой стороны, опыт работы с библиотекой классов... Эдакая web-смесь RR + svn :)
...
Рейтинг: 0 / 0
01.02.2010, 08:02
    #36441411
u78
u78
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
экспорт-импорт отдельных методов, свойств
[/quot]А чего не работает-то?[/quot]
Onchange в элементе SELECT, в общем то наверное все тривиально, но я просто не стал разбираться.
...
Рейтинг: 0 / 0
01.02.2010, 08:11
    #36441413
krvsa
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
экспорт-импорт отдельных методов, свойств
u78Onchange в элементе SELECT
onchange - должен работать в любом браузере. А вот O nchange - может и не работать...
...
Рейтинг: 0 / 0
Форумы / Caché, Ensemble, DeepSee, MiniM, IRIS, GT.M [игнор отключен] [закрыт для гостей] / экспорт-импорт отдельных методов, свойств / 6 сообщений из 6, страница 1 из 1
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]